dnata, founded in 1959 and based in Dubai, UAE, is a prominent air services provider that plays a crucial role in the aviation industry. The company specializes in a wide range of services, including ground handling, cargo management, inflight catering, and travel services. With a workforce of over 22,000 employees, dnata operates in 30 countries across six continents, managing operations at 136 airports worldwide. The company is dedicated to ensuring efficient and safe operations for its airline customers, handling approximately 2.9 million tonnes of cargo annually and providing services to over 330 airlines. dnata has received multiple awards for its performance in ground handling and cargo services, reflecting its commitment to excellence in the industry. Their focus on sustainability and corporate responsibility is evident in initiatives aimed at reducing carbon emissions and enhancing operational efficiency.

TAV Airports, established in 1997, is a prominent player in the airport management and operations sector. Headquartered in Sarıyer, İstanbul, Turkey, the company operates a portfolio of 15 airports across eight countries, including Turkey, North Macedonia, Tunisia, Georgia, Kazakhstan, and more. TAV Airports provides a wide array of services that enhance the airport experience, such as ground handling, retail, food and beverage, and security. With a workforce of over 39,000 employees, the company has successfully served more than 1.2 billion passengers to date. In 2023, TAV Airports reported a consolidated revenue of EUR 1.3 billion, reflecting their robust operational capabilities. The company is also committed to sustainability, with three of its airports achieving carbon neutrality and a strategic goal to reach net-zero emissions by 2050. TAV Airports is a member of Groupe ADP, which further strengthens its position in the global airport management platform.

Bahrain Airport Services (BAS), established in 1977, operates as a private logistics and airport services company based in Muharraq, Bahrain. The firm specializes in integrated ground handling, cargo management, catering, and aircraft engineering services at Bahrain International Airport. With a workforce of approximately 1,479 employees, BAS plays a crucial role in ensuring efficient operations and a seamless travel experience for both airlines and passengers. The company handles around 7 million passengers and 104,000 tons of cargo each year, showcasing its operational scale. BAS is also recognized for its catering services, preparing over 8.7 million in-flight meals annually. Their Aircraft Engineering Division is EASA accredited, providing maintenance and technical certification for various airlines. BAS is committed to maintaining high standards of safety and quality, evidenced by its ISAGO accreditation as a ground service provider. The company continues to adapt and grow within the aviation sector, contributing significantly to the local economy and the broader aviation community.

Aviator Airport Alliance AB, founded in 2010, is an aviation services company based in Stockholm-Arlanda, Sweden. The company provides a comprehensive suite of services that includes ground handling, aircraft fueling, cargo handling, and executive services. With a workforce of approximately 792 employees, Aviator operates across 25 airports in Europe, primarily serving airlines and aviation operators. The company prides itself on its commitment to high-quality service and operational efficiency, handling over 190,000 turnarounds annually. Aviator is recognized as the largest independent ground handling company in the Nordic region, showcasing its significant role in the aviation services industry. The firm has established partnerships with various entities, enhancing its service offerings and operational capabilities. Aviator's focus on sustainability and innovation further positions it as a relevant player in the airport operations sector.

Avports is an airport management company based in Dulles, Virginia, with a history dating back to 1927. Originally part of Pan American Airways, Avports has evolved into a key player in the development, operation, and investment of small and mid-sized airports across the United States. The company offers a comprehensive range of services, including airport operations, infrastructure development, and consulting for airport authorities and local governments. Avports is known for its commitment to enhancing operational efficiency and fostering community engagement. They manage a variety of airport types, including commercial, general aviation, and military facilities, and have established a strong presence in public-private partnerships. Their focus on sustainability and social responsibility is evident in their initiatives aimed at transforming regional airports into models of environmental stewardship. With a workforce of around 325 employees, Avports continues to play a significant role in the aviation sector, leveraging nearly a century of experience to meet the evolving needs of airport stakeholders.
